Japan’s Kishida says North Korea complicates nuclear disarmament
Former Japanese Prime Minister Fumio Kishida highlighted the challenges posed by North Korea's ongoing weapons programs, which make achieving nuclear disarmament more difficult. Despite this, Kishida emphasized the importance of not abandoning the goal of disarmament. His comments come at a time when regional tensions are high, underscoring the complexity of achieving peace and security in East Asia amid North Korea's aggressive actions. This situation is crucial as it affects not just Japan but also international efforts to de-escalate nuclear threats.
